			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>ASUS UX30 is an ultra-slim notebook pc powered by Intel CULV (Consumer Ultra-Low Voltage), including Intel Core 2 Duo SU9400 (1.4GHz)/Core 2 Solo SU3500 (1.4GHz)/Intel Pentium SU2700 (1.3GHz). This 13.3-inch notebook is targeted towards high-flying mobile professionals who want an ultra light machine with sophisticated design. Therefore, this notebook is not only beautiful externally but also internally. It has up to 4GB RAM and 500GB hard disk drive. Other features of this ultra-slim notebook that may interest you are the Mobile Intel GS45 Chipset, a built-in 1.3 megapixel web camera, Intel GMA 4500MHD graphics, Wifi, Ethernet LAN and 4 hours battery.</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>Both the terms Personal Computer and Portable Computer can be abbreviated as PC. However, the word PC is already well known all over the world standing for Personal Computer. A personal computer, nowadays, can be a desktop computer, a laptop computer or a tablet computer. On the other hand, the terms portable computer only refer to all kinds of personal computer which are easy to move and to bring meaning that desktop computer is not one kind of portable computer.</p>
<p>Lately, more and more people prefer a computer which is not only personal but also portable. Therefore, kinds of PC like laptop, tablet pc and so on are more popular than the regular desktop computer. The reason is mainly because portable computers are more flexible to use. People can bring it from home to office or the other way around and many other reasons.</p>
